Position Summary The Dental Assistant supports the Dentist by preparing treatment rooms, sterilizing instruments, assisting during procedures, performing approved clinical tasks, and ensuring exceptional patient care. This role is essential to maintaining efficiency, safety, and a positive patient experience.
